I think ed reed is kind of underated.

I know he's been DMVP, and he's been an all-pro and stuff, but alot of people seem to think he can only play the pass.

I think its because of his low tackle counts and sack counts.But when your a safety and you got ray lewis and our other 'backers with a headstart, i think 70 tackles a year is pretty amazing!

I know he may not hit as hard as B-Dawk, sean taylor or roy williams, but one-on-one, I'd prefer ed in a running back's way than those guys. atleast he won't do something stupid like go for the strip or kill shot like williams and taylor(in particular) would, And he'll bring the guy down.
